I wouldn't mind an explanation on the manufacturer issue.

We had hoops all the way around with Adidas in the premiership years, then Fila, then Russell Athletic.

Then back to Adidas in 2006, and with it comes blue side bars. Why?
 
I would say because of Adidas experimenting with their templates for no reason. Look at Collingwood's shoulder panels on their clash, and their pointless flecks of colour on the sides on both jumpers. Look at Essendon's collar and how it interferes with their sash. Remember the bib jumper with all the pointless curves? All examples of Adidas's interference.

Hopefully with the change of manufacturer next season, we should get the full hoops back. Puma's template should allow us to get our full hoops back.
